Identity and Access Management Engineer (m/f/d)

  • Full-time
  • Business Area: Tech & Data
  • #Brand: Jochen Schweizer
  • #Team: Operational Excellence
  • Experience Level: (Young) Professional

Company Description

Jochen Schweizer and mydays, the two leading brands on the adventure market, were united under the umbrella of the JSMD Group in October 2017. Our group also includes the booking platform provider Regiondo GmbH. 

As Germany's largest online provider of experience gifts we can enrich the lives of our customers even more comprehensively with our combined competence and strength: We know what sparks squeaks, adrenaline attacks, expressions of love and storms of enthusiasm. Our mission: inspire in a warm way and create unforgettable memories - for everyone at any time at any place! We give our best every day with over 600 colleagues.

Job Description

  • Design and engineer a   modern identity and access management solution for external (B2B/B2C)  and internal actors
  • Collaborate on technical IAM solution designs with product owners and developers
  • Develop and provide a robust cloud-native IAM platform to power our digital services
  • Plan implementation and operation of cloud-native identity providers with AWS Cognito and Azure AD as first-class citizens
  • Solve authentication and authorization for internal microservice communication
  • Guide developers through IAM concepts during implementation with reviews and workshops
  • Establish best practices and a   high level of standardization for several projects and stakeholders
  • Leverage state of the art technologies such as containerized applications run in Kubernetes clusters and connected via Istio service meshes

Qualifications

  • Deep understanding of multi-actor and multi-device IAM architectures and processes
  • Experience with web-native IAM standards OAuth 2.0, OIDC, JWT
  • Experience with technical solution design and UML/BPMN modeling
  • Expertise in    applying cryptographic encryption, signature, and certificate mechanisms
  • Experience in the architecture of distributed applications (microservices, self-contained systems)
  • Experience with AWS or other cloud providers
  • Knowledge of Kubernetes, Istio and cloud-native concepts
  • Agile mindset and solution-driven way of thinking
  • Passion for knowledge sharing and willingness to mentor other team members in best practices, code quality, and tech frameworks

Additional Information

OUR TECH STACK

Kubernetes - Docker - Terraform - Helm - FluxCD - AWS - Azure AD - Oathkeeper - AWS Cognito – AWS EKS - Istio - Golang - Prometheus - Grafana - PagerDuty - Uptrends -
Fluentd - CloudWatch - Apache Kafka (AWS MSK) - PostgreSQL/MariaDB (AWS RDS) - Jaeger distributed tracing - Elastic Search - NodeJS/NestJS - ReactJS - PHP7/Symfony4 - Jenkins - and many more..

 

APPLIED CONCEPTS

Agile mindset, DevOps – You build it, you run it. – Infrastructure as Code – Continuous Deployment – 12-Factor App – Self-contained Systems – Domain-Driven Design (DDD) –
Behavior Driven Development (BDD) – Test-Driven Development (TDD) – Event-driven Architecture – Self-contained Systems – Hexagonal Architecture – Micro Frontends – CI / CD – Contract First – GitOps - federated Single-Sign-On

Privacy PolicyImprint